Technical Analysis

From a technical standpoint, GFAI is currently trading between two well-defined near-term price levels. Immediate support sits at $0.42, a level that has held as a floor during multiple pullbacks in recent weeks, with buyers stepping in to defend this price point on prior tests. Immediate resistance is set at $0.46, a ceiling that has capped multiple attempted upward moves over the same period, with sellers entering the market consistently near this level to limit gains. GFAI’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the mid-40s, indicating neutral momentum with no extreme overbought or oversold conditions that would signal an imminent sharp move in either direction. The stock is also trading between its short-term and medium-term simple moving averages, reflecting a lack of clear established trend in either direction, as bullish and bearish traders remain in a near-term balance. The latest price decline occurred on average trading volume, suggesting that the move does not reflect strong directional conviction from large market participants. Outlook

Looking ahead, there are two key scenarios that market participants are monitoring for GFAI in the coming sessions. A sustained break above the $0.46 resistance level, particularly if accompanied by above-average trading volume, could potentially signal a shift in near-term sentiment toward the bullish side, and may open the path for moves toward higher historical price ranges. Conversely, a break below the $0.42 support level could possibly lead to further near-term price weakness, as it would indicate that prior levels of buyer demand have faded.
